Name Meaning & Origin Pronunciation: DEM-see //ˈdɛm.si//

Origin: English; Scottish

Meaning: English: derived from a surname; Scottish: diminutive form of 'Dempsey'

Historical & Cultural Background

The name Dempsie is believed to have Scottish origins, deriving from the surname Dempsey, which itself has roots in the Gaelic name "O'Domhnaigh," meaning "descendant of Domhnach." The name Domhnach translates to "church" or "of the church," indicating a connection to ecclesiastical or religious contexts. The transition from Gaelic to English occurred during the medieval period, particularly as the Scottish Highlands and Lowlands began to interact more closely with English-speaking populations from the 14th century onward.

This linguistic evolution reflects the broader historical shifts in Scotland, where Gaelic was gradually supplanted by English in many regions. Historically, the name Dempsey has been associated with notable figures, particularly in Ireland, where the O'Domhnaigh clan was prominent.

The clan's influence can be traced back to the 11th century, with various members serving as local chieftains. The name gained further recognition through the 19th-century migration of Irish families to other parts of the world, including the United States, where it became more widely known.

The surname Dempsey has also been linked to famous individuals, such as the American boxer Jack Dempsey, who brought attention to the name in the early 20th century. Culturally, names derived from ecclesiastical terms often carry connotations of piety or moral standing, which may have contributed to the name's endurance over time.

The association with the church may evoke a sense of community and tradition, aligning with the values held by many families throughout history. While Dempsie is less common than its parent form Dempsey, it reflects the same historical and cultural significance, embodying a connection to heritage and identity that resonates through generations.

U.S. Historical Usage

The name Dempsie was first seen in the United States in 1919.

Dempsie has ranked as high as #6542 nationally, which occurred in 1919, and has been most popular in .

In the past 5 years the name Dempsie has been trending up compared to the previous 5 years.
